THE ROLE
As part of a small and dynamic team, you'll play a pivotal role in developing imaging technology for camera capture while creating augmented reality experiences that enhance human perception. The scope of these projects will encompass camera color processing, developing features related to human color perception, and prototyping with tools like Unity/Blender for object rendering.
What You'Ll Do
- Develop perceptual features that enhance MR/AR realism by modeling human vision and color perception
- Research and develop computer vision and machine learning algorithms for photographic imaging processing
- Build platforms for objective and subjective evaluation of virtual object rendering using psychophysical methods
- Design and implement real-time display color processing pipelines leveraging GPU, CPU/MCU, or hardware-accelerated resources.
- Prototype MR/AR demos using Python, MATLAB, Blender, Unity, and C#
- Research and develop computer vision and machine learning algorithms for ambient light estimation and photorealistic object rendering
- Work with cross-functional teams and provide leadership and expertise for new project development and productization
Who You Are
- MS/PhD degree in Computer Science, Imaging Science, Image Processing, Computer Vision, or related fields
- Background in image processing and computer vision
- Proficient in programming languages such as Python and C++
- Experience with 3D tools such as Unity, Blender and Maya*
- Hands-on experience in camera or display pipelines for embedded systems, mobile devices, or Android platforms.
- Strong background in user experience, machine learning, computer vision, VR & AR
- Strong communication skills for working with cross-functional teams
- Understanding of light sensor, image sensor, camera and display hardware systems*
- Experience in 3D computer graphics, lighting and shading*
